Senior Data Engineer; Databricks or equivalent
Listed on 2026-06-06
-
IT/Tech
Data Engineer, Data Analyst, Data Warehousing
Overview
This position is eligible for a hybrid telework arrangement (both remote and onsite). Candidate's permanent residence must be in Minnesota or Wisconsin.
We are the Metropolitan Council, the regional government for the seven-county Twin Cities metropolitan area. We plan 30 years ahead for the metropolitan area and provide regional transportation, wastewater, and housing services. More information about us is on our website.
We are committed to supporting a diverse workforce that reflects the communities we serve.
Information Services is the central IT department supporting all divisions of the Metropolitan Council. Our 140 team members provide technology, practices, and innovative solutions that enable the Council's core services.
Job SummaryThe Senior Data Engineer designs, develops, and maintains data solutions. This includes databases, data platforms, data lakes, data warehouses, and data marts, as well as data movement (data pipelines/ETL/ELT). They collaborate with technology and business units to create solutions that make data available to systems and/or data consumers, such as developers, data scientists, business analysts, or line-of-business users. They may also integrate data, including analytics and data science outputs, into existing business processes or systems.
The Senior Data Engineer ensures the security, performance, and availability of these data solutions. They administer data tools and identify and resolve data quality issues.
The ideal candidate has a high degree of expertise in data platforms and database technologies, data modeling, structured and unstructured data, and strong programming skills. They have strong communication skills and experience working on small to large, highly complex initiatives. They have a proven track record of developing successful data strategies and are strong teammates who can listen, lead, and mentor others effectively.
BenefitsGreat work/life balance, insurance starting on day one, MN State Retirement Program pension, in‑house clinic, salary continuance for injury or illness, 13 paid holidays per year plus generous annual leave, employee development, free Metro Transit rides, and much more!
Full Salary Range: $44.72 - $72.53 hourly / $95,804.80 - $ annually
Responsibilities- Collaborate with technology and business stakeholders to determine data needs.
- Develop data solutions using various software development methodologies, including waterfall and agile.
- Write and understand complex SQL queries and define best practices.
- Develop and support ELT/ETL solutions utilizing Python, Scala, or other object‑oriented programming languages.
- Design, develop, and maintain data integrations between source and target systems.
- Understand and implement data security and data classifications.
- Innovate and leverage emerging technologies and participate in strategic planning.
- Set up monitoring and alerting for data solutions.
- Script, automate, configure, and monitor data processes.
- Troubleshoot database, data integration, or application issues related to data.
- Build and maintain modern cloud data platforms for reporting and analytics.
- Partner with business intelligence and analytics developers on metric development, reporting, and visualizations.
- Work with a variety of internal and external data sources, including APIs, Web Services, and integration platform‑as‑a‑service.
- Work with data streaming and messaging services to move data between systems.
- Provide technical leadership on projects and initiatives.
- Mentor peers and partners across the organization.
Any of the following combinations of education (in Computer Science/Engineering, Information Technology, or related) and directly related experience:
- Master's degree and three (3) years of experience.
- Bachelor's degree and five (5) years of experience.
- Associate's degree and seven (7) years of experience.
- High school diploma/GED and nine (9) years of experience.
- Experience developing data solutions for the cloud.
- Modern cloud data platform experience in tools such as Databricks, Snowflake, or an equivalent.
- Proficiency in Python, Scala, or other equivalent…
(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).